Legendary Memphis band Big Star's critically acclaimed albums have become iconic touchstones of rock music. Despite mainstream elusiveness, they've influenced a wide range of artists, including REM, The Replacements, and Belle & Sebastian. A feature-length documentary, BIG STAR: NOTHING CAN HURT ME, showcases unseen footage, interviews, and a musical tribute by inspired bands, telling a story of artistic and musical salvation.
